A. Directions: Identify the law of motion illustrated by the given examples.


___________________ 1. The jeepney stops when a driver steps on the brake.

___________________ 2. The passengers lean backward when the bus starts to move.

___________________ 3. The car slows down when it approaches the crossroads.

___________________ 4. The soldier leans backward when the gun is fired.

___________________ 5. A chair moves when a person pushes it.

B. Direction: Solve the given problems. Show your solution

1. A pushcart has a mass of 10 kg. If it pushes on the floor with a force of 40N, what will be its
acceleration?

2. An arrow leaves the bow with a force of 500N. The mass of the arrow is 250 g. What is its
acceleration?

3. A 25-kg meteor hits the surface of the moon at 130 km/hr. What is the force of the meteor?

Directions: Classify the following as a type of potential energy or kinetic energy. Write K for Kinetic
and P for Potential.

_____ 1. A bicyclist pedaling up a hill

_____ 2. An archer with his bow drawn

_____ 3. A volleyball player spiking a ball

_____ 4. A baseball thrown to second base

_____ 5. The chemical bonds in sugar

_____ 6. The wind is blowing through your hair

_____ 7. Walking down the street

_____ 8. Sitting at the top of a tree

_____ 9. A bowling ball rolling down the alley

_____ 10. A bowling ball sitting on the rack
